--寫出創建BBS資料庫的完整SQL語句
use master --選中master資料庫
go
if exists (select * from sysdatabases where name='BBS') --判斷該資料庫名是否存在
drop database BBS --如果存在就刪除該資料庫(我自己的選擇,你也可以用其他方法)
create database BBS --創建資料庫
--創建主文件
on primary
(
name='BBS_data',--主文件名
filename='d:\myBBS\BBS_data.mdf',--主文件存放地址
size=5mb,--文件初始大小
filegrowth=15%--文件的每次增長值
)
--創建日誌文件
log on
(
name='BBS_log',--日誌文件名
filename='d:\myBBS\BBS_log.ldf',--日誌文件存放地址
size=5mb,--文件初始大小
filegrowth=15%--文件的每次增長值
)
go
Ⅱ 如何用mysql設計一個論壇資料庫
在控制台根目錄下打開sqlserver企業管理器,新建sqlserver組,根據自己的情況進行選擇;然後新建sqlserver
注冊,進行對sqlserver的連接。准備妥當後,下面就開始了:
首先打開數據轉換服務,新建包,打開dts界面,在連接中選擇數據源進行配置。再選擇將要轉換到的目的文件,這里我選的
textfile(destination),選擇好文件的存放位置之後,我們來新建一個任務。這里我們只選擇轉換數據任務,將帶有「選擇源連接」「選擇目的連接」的滑鼠分別選中數據源和目的之後,我們對新生成的連接進行定義,在其屬性中將源,目的,轉換依次定義。
執行任務,提示成功。保存任務。然後在新建的任務上導出數據,有向導提示,其中一項選擇「從源資料庫復製表和視圖」。
這一步已經把數據導出到目的文件中。
下一步在mysql中新建表,與將要導入的結構保持一致時,直接選取「從文本文件中提取數據,插入到數據表:」,將選項添好後,「發送」就可以了,瀏覽一下,數據已導入了。若要導入的表已經存在,且屬性名也不同,這時就先建一個與要導入的數據相同結構的表並導入數據(按剛才的進行就可以了),然後在mysql中導出「數據和結構」,得到sql語句,將其在文本文件中編輯,利用文本編輯器的替換功能,將表名修改,列名加入,最後將其粘貼在要導入表的執行sql語句的地方,執行一下,數據便導入了。
Ⅲ 想建一個BBs類的網站,裡面帖子數想用資料庫實現,是每個帖子建一個表還是應該所有帖子放在一個表中
個人覺得用一個表存儲所有貼子不太好,尤其是帖子量大的時候,會影響查詢速度。每個帖子一個表,再用一個表專門存儲帖子名稱等屬性用於管理帖子,通過帖子名稱或者唯一標識可以知道該帖子的表名。
Ⅳ 如何設計一個論壇論壇都要包含什麼
設計一個BBS論壇,該系統的用戶分別是:用戶和系統管理員。不同的用戶擁有不同的許可權,各自完成各自的管理功能,不同的用戶看到不同的系統功能。用sql server2000創建後台資料庫,然後利用JSP技術編寫程序實現對資料庫的操作,按照要求完成所有的功能和模塊。
用戶的主要功能模塊包括:
(1)用戶注冊與登陸
(2)查看帖子,查詢歷史帖子
(3)發布帖子
系統管理員的主要功能模塊包括:
(1)用戶管理
(2)後台資料庫維護
(3)論壇信息的分類管理
2、主要資料庫表單
(1)登陸用戶基本信息表單
主要欄位有:用戶編號、用戶呢稱、真實姓名、性別、出生日期、電子信箱
(2)content數據表(每篇文章的詳細信息)
主要欄位有:id編號、文章標題、是否回帖、文章作者、發表時間、正文
(3)board數據表(各個不同討論區信息)
主要欄位有:討論區中文描述名、討論區版主要id、不同討論區文章總數
(4)保存被封id數據表
主要欄位有:id,被查封用戶的id,查封時間,被查封原因 網上答案
Ⅳ SQL Server 2000資料庫,通過哪些方式可以保證數據完整性
可以通過建立唯一的索引、primary
key約束、unique約束或identity約束來實現實體完整性
當然確定,建議你買本sql
server的入門的書看看就知道了
很簡單的
Ⅵ 怎麼用asp.net製作一個bbs
我有asp.net+sqlserver地bbs項目詳細設計文檔,需要地話可以提供給你
Ⅶ 論壇的資料庫庫怎麼建
呵呵,當然不用了,建一張表就行了
(大主題,小主題,貼名,貼內容,用戶名,類型)
類型分為(發帖、評論)
Ⅷ 用ASP.NET設計一個簡易的BBS系統,實現發帖功能
你不會是讓我們給你源碼吧?
資料庫設計:
一般情況下創建幾張表:用戶表、帖子分類表、帖子表、評論表
用戶表-ID、用戶名、密碼、昵稱、性別、簽名、頭像;
帖子分類表-ID、分類名稱;
帖子表-ID、發布者ID、發布時間、標題、分類、標記(精華、置頂、實用)、狀態、內容;
評論表-ID、帖子ID、評論者ID、評論時間、評論內容、狀態標記等;
解決方案搭建:
三層架構:Entity-DAL-BLL-UI
基本上的增刪查改。
Ⅸ 如何用mysql設計一個論壇資料庫
簡單用戶表 tb_user:
userid , username
用戶詳細信息表 tb_userinfo
userid , email , homepage , phone , address
把用戶信息分開的目的就是保證經常查詢的數據在一張表,其它信息放到另一張表
論壇主題表 tb_bbs
bbsid , userid , title , ip , repleycount , replyuserid , createtime , lastreplytime
論壇內容標 tb_bbs_content (此表可按照bbsid進行分表存儲)
bbsid , content;
論壇回復表 tb_bbs_reply (此表可按照bbsid進行分表存儲)
replyid , bbsid , userid , content , replytime , ip
本文來自CSDN博客,轉載請標明出處:http://blog.csdn.net/zou274/archive/2009/04/18/4091036.aspx